collectible body art: tattoos by lawrence weiner, peter marino and more hit the auction block

Pharrell Williams's auction platform JOOPITER launches its first standalone tattoo auction, "Inked: Tattoos by Contemporary Artists," featuring commissioned designs by sixteen artists including Derrick Adams, Thom Browne, Jeffrey Gibson, and the late Lawrence Weiner. Curated by Sharon Coplan, the sale runs from October 22nd to 31st, 2025, with select designs previewed at Dover Street Market during Art Basel Paris. Each tattoo comes with a signed certificate of authenticity and artist-provided execution notes, with one edition auctioned individually and a complete set reserved for institutional donation.

The project redefines art collecting by treating tattoos as wearable, collectible artworks that exist on skin rather than walls, bridging contemporary art, fashion, and body art. The inclusion of Lawrence Weiner's posthumously reissued tattoo underscores a conceptual lineage of artists using the body as a surface, while the auction's cross-disciplinary roster highlights the growing market for ephemeral and experiential art forms. This initiative signals a shift in how collectors engage with art—not just to hang or hold, but to inhabit.
